Output 26d035430b2852ee2a6f4cbb30bb2d466ff70d436d35093dbd3686d6dca1521e:1

value
12066622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ba279f72a51617f05a0428962e8f8ab1e51d6b8d OP_EQUAL
address
3JfK5GUWMba2kshoLruR3Cg9M7AAQ5VVNR
transaction
26d035430b2852ee2a6f4cbb30bb2d466ff70d436d35093dbd3686d6dca1521e
confirmations
232884
spent
true